Copeland ZB10KIU-TFD (R290 scroll, 50 Hz, EM)

Compressor — R290 compressor — 3.9 kW cooling, 1.31 kW input, COP 3.01 at the AHRI 7.2/54.4 °C rating point.

The map across its envelope

AHRI 540 / EN 12900 ten-coefficient polynomials in evaporating and condensing temperature, rated at 28.3 K superheat and 0.0 K subcooling; the solver corrects them to the operating superheat and subcooling. Envelope: evaporating -30 to 10 °C, condensing 10 to 60 °C (a rectangle). The mass-flow coefficient set is published too, and the solver checks it against the capacity set.
